AI GPTs for Paleontology Enthusiasts are advanced computational tools designed to cater specifically to individuals and professionals interested in the study of ancient life through fossils. Leveraging the power of Generative Pre-trained Transformers, these tools are adept at processing and generating textual content related to paleontology. They can interpret complex queries, provide detailed explanations, analyze scientific papers, and even assist in identifying fossils. Their relevance lies in their ability to democratize access to specialized knowledge, making it easier for enthusiasts to dive deeper into the subject without requiring extensive background knowledge.
